环境:
    操作系统:CentOS7
    数据库:Server version: 10.0.21-MariaDB-wsrep MariaDB Server, wsrep_25.10.r4144
最近做Galera Cluster部署的研究学习,按照官方http://galeracluster.com/documentation-webpages/的步骤执行。到了添加节点到集群这一步时出错。错误现象是:第一个节点正常启动,余下的节点使用“#service mysql start”命令启动报错:
[root@mysql-03 usr]# service mysql start
Starting MySQL................................... ERROR! 
[root@mysql-03 usr]# 已经做了下面的事情:
1.关闭selinux
2.配置防火墙,
    firewall-cmd --permanent --add-port=3306/tcp
    firewall-cmd --permanent --add-source=x.x.x.x(集群内的全部IP逐条添加)
    firewall-cmd --reload
3.登陆第一个节点,执行了授权的命令,并且确认在另外的节点上可以通过mysql -h来访问
4.最后看到配置文件中的user为mysql,又在第一个节点上添加了mysql用户并授权,结果还是不行配置文件部分内容:
#
[client-server][mysqld]
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
user=mysql
binlog_format=ROW
bind-address=0.0.0.0
default_storage_engine=innodb
innodb_autoinc_lock_mode=2
innodb_flush_log_at_trx_commit=0
innodb_buffer_pool_size=122M
wsrep_provider=/usr/lib64/galera/libgalera_smm.so
#wsrep_provider_options="gcache.size=300M; gcache.page_size=1G"
#wsrep_cluster_name="ws_cluster"
wsrep_cluster_address="gcomm://10.1.100.94,10.1.100.95,10.1.100.96"
#wsrep_node_name=mysql-03
#wsrep_node_address=10.1.100.96
wsrep_sst_method=rsync[mysql_safe]
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id#
# include all files from the config directory
#
!includedir /etc/my.cnf.d
还望知道的大神指点小弟,非常感谢!

解决方案 »

  1.   

    非常感谢的支持,问题已经解决了,记录到文档并上传到:http://download.csdn.net/detail/cug_heshun/9127273
    希望对跟我遇到相同问题的人提供一点点帮助
      

  2.   

    的支持,问题已经解决了,记录到文档并上传到:http://download.csdn.net/detail/cug_heshun/9127273
    希望对跟我遇到相同问题的人提供一点点帮助感谢分享